    Most freshwater aquarium fish do well in water that is soft to moderately hard, and that has a pH between 6 and 8. Brackish water aquaria are a special case and need dedicated community tanks. While a few freshwater and marine fish can adapt to brackish water, most cannot.

    Corydoras is a genus of freshwater catfish with more than 160 species in South America. They have body armor, venomous spines, and diverse shapes and colors. Learn about their taxonomy, ecology, and aquarium care.
